I think you need to contact the consulate(or revalidation post) to correct this. Correction is not really a problem. Go with good proof of what your first-name is, and what your last-name is(like birthcertificate, degree certificates, etc.,)
Try to correct it, before you come over, if this is first-time stamping, as it is going to be a whole lot more of paperwork if you do it later.
Also, its better even for the first-entry in the immigration counter.
Is it spelled right in your other documents(I-797 h-1approval, etc.,)
